The Prelude and Fugue in C major, BWV 846, is a keyboard composition written by German composer and musician of the late Baroque period Johann Sebastian Bach (1685-1750).
It is the first prelude and fugue in the first book of The Well-Tempered Clavier, a series of 48 preludes and fugues by the composer.
An early version of the prelude, BWV 846A, is found in the Klavierbüchlein für Wilhelm Friedemann Bach.
